J3 — Misc.

This connector contains miscellaneous Power Management signals and the TTL serial.

Table 1-3. Miscellaneous Power Management and TTL Wiring

Pin #

Signal

Pin #

Signal

1

TTL_TX3

2

TTL_RX1

3

TTL_RX3

4

TTL_TX1

5

TTL_GND

6

SMBALRT

7

TTL_TX4

8

SMBDATA

9

TTL_RX4

10

SMBCLK

J4 — Keyboard

You can use J4 to connect a PS/2 keyboard. J4 is a standard 5-pin DIN connector.

J5 — Mouse

You can use J5 to connect a PS/2 mouse. J5 is a standard 6-pin mini-DIN connector.

Switch Descriptions (S1 – S5)

There are five switches on the I/O Development Board. They’re described in Table 1-4.

Table 1-4. I/O Development Board Switches

Switch

Name

Description

S1

LID

Power management input: causes an SMI to simulate a laptop lid closure.

S2

PWR

Power management input (push-button switch): when pushed for 6
seconds, it powers down the board. When pressed again, the board
powers up.

S3

LO BAT

Power management input: causes an SMI to simulate a low-battery
condition.

S4

RESET

Standard Reset signal to the Little Board

S5

RI

Ring Indicator: causes an SMI to simulate a laptop modem ring.
